everyone should just forget about reading xbox dvd's ona pc for now, if/when such a way is developed it will be released, in the meantime, THERE IS NO WAY TO DO IT.
It's not a hard concept. No matter what Firmware your dirve has, you still can't read an original Xbox dvd. There is more to it than that. Besides. Even on the samsung drive, after flashing it, you still have to do some soldering just so the motor's turn the right way. Maybe an admin should make a sticky in big bold letters stating this. Before some start screwing up there DVD drives trying to flash them. |
